You can coordinate how much supervision you want directly with your sitter. While every sitter’s schedule varies, here are some examples of supervision by pet care service:

  • Boarding or doggy day care: Many sitters can provide frequent companionship because they design their day specifically around the pets in their care or work from home.
  • House sitting: Your sitter generally stays in your home for the requested duration, which may include overnight care. They may step out briefly to visit other pet clients, but your home remains their primary base.
  • Drop-in visits or dog walking: These can be scheduled in 30- or 60-minute windows (and can be shorter or longer at your request) to help your pet receive dedicated attention and care during those specific times.

Interested in constant or 24/7 care? This service often incurs an additional fee but many sitters are happy to discuss this option with you.

A Meet & Greet is a short introductory meeting between you, your pet, and a sitter. It can take place in person or virtually, although we recommend in-person so that your pet can get to know your sitter or the new environment. During the Meet & Greet, you will have a chance to walk through your pet's routine, medical needs, and unique quirks. Take the time to ask your sitter questions about their skills and expertise, and make sure the fit feels right for everyone. Most pet parents and sitters on Rover welcome Meet & Greets because the process can give confidence and peace of mind for service experiences, especially for longer stays or first-time bookings.

If a health concern arises during a stay, your sitter is instructed to contact you and our Trust & Safety team immediately and, if needed, take your pet to the closest veterinarian. Through our Trust & Safety support team, sitters can ask for diagnostic advice from a qualified veterinary professional if your pet is showing signs of possible illness.

For extra peace of mind, you can also prepare an authorization form for your regular vet. An authorization form outlines your preferred method of care and allows your sitter to bring your pet into their regular clinic.
